How much do remote civilian police oversight jobs pay per year?
As of Aug 23, 2026, the average yearly pay for remote civilian police oversight in the United States is $62,148.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$48,500.00 and $74,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.
A Remote Civilian Police Oversight professional is someone who monitors and evaluates police conduct and practices from a non-law enforcement perspective, often working remotely. Their primary role is to ensure accountability, transparency, and fairness in police operations by reviewing complaints, conducting investigations, and making recommendations for improvement. These professionals typically work for oversight boards, government agencies, or non-profit organizations, and they help build trust between law enforcement and the communities they serve. Working remotely allows them to use digital tools and communication platforms to perform their duties without being physically present at police departments.
To thrive as a Remote Civilian Police Oversight professional, you need a strong understanding of law enforcement practices, public policy, and investigative procedures, often supported by a background in criminal justice or related fields. Familiarity with case management software, data analysis tools, and secure communication platforms is typically required. Excellent critical thinking, impartiality, and strong written and verbal communication skills help build trust and ensure fair evaluations. These skills are crucial for maintaining transparency, accountability, and public confidence in law enforcement oversight processes.
Professionals in remote civilian police oversight often face challenges related to communication and access to information, as they rely heavily on digital tools to review cases, conduct interviews, and collaborate with law enforcement and community stakeholders. Establishing trust and building rapport with both police departments and the public can also be more difficult at a distance. Additionally, managing sensitive or confidential data securely in a remote setting requires strict adherence to protocols and continuous cybersecurity awareness. Despite these challenges, remote oversight roles can offer greater flexibility and opportunities to implement innovative approaches to accountability and transparency.
